DSP Ramp Pattern
Generates an array containing a ramp
pattern.  If the Ramp Pattern is
represented by the sequence X, then the
pattern is generated according to the
formula:

The Ramp Pattern VI does not impose conditions on the relationship between init and final.  The VI can therefore
generate ramp-up and ramp-down patterns.
final defaults to 0.0.
init defaults to 1.0.
Ramp Pattern in is a DSP Handle Cluster that indicates the memory buffer on the DSP board that will
contain the output ramp pattern.
Ramp Pattern out is a DSP Handle Cluster that is identical to Ramp Pattern in, but with the generated
pattern already stored in the memory buffer on the DSP board.  The largest ramp pattern that can be
generated depends upon the amount of memory on your DSP board.
error in (no error) contains the error information from a previous VI.  If an error occurs, it is passed out
error out and no other calls are made.
error out contains the error information for this call.
